President Uhuru Kenyatta was on Thursday 14th December awarded with an Honorary Degree of Doctor of Sciences of Jaramogi Oginga Odinga University of Science and Technology.
The President was honored for his dedication to development for the good of all Kenyans, various achievements & his show of exemplary patriotism.

During the conferring ceremony The President officially launched The Teaching and Research Laboratory. This Laboratory will be a center of research for the region for it is fully equipped to high standards.
The event was also attended by CS in charge of Education Ambassador Amina Mohammed. This comes as the President early last month in South Africa promised to increase the budget share to education in order to even surpass the international set standard.
The President has opened projects including commissioning of Ahero tarmac road, standard gauge railway project and a new Kisumu port.
But the milestone of the visit is the launching of the pilot episode of the Universal Health care in Kisumu. Other counties piloting the programme include Nyeri, Machakos and Isiolo.
This program is aimed at creating a better and healthy Kenya. It is aimed at subsidizing the treatment cost while increasing the standards of our health sector to match with the international standards.

Uhuru joins a list of other leaders who received similar awards today. Chief Justice Maraga and former prime minister Raila Odinga also received honorary doctorate degrees from Daystar and Jaramogi Oginga Odinga University respectively which is holding its 6th Graduation ceremony.
A month ago, the University had only confirmed Raila for the award of honorary doctorate degree in Science before changing its tune to include president Kenyatta.
